I brought my family here for a small celebration, and although we have visited other locations before without issues, this experience changed our minds completely.
My nephew’s chicken tenders came out undercooked and still frozen in the middle. We sent them back, and they simply refried the same ones and returned them. The shrimp was not cleaned properly, the cups were dirty, and overall the restaurant felt unclean. The service was also terrible. The staff acted like we were inconveniencing them.
They still charged us for the undercooked tenders, even though much of the food was left untouched. I rarely complain, but this was unacceptable. With construction dust and the lack of cleanliness, it felt unsanitary. Save your money and go somewhere else.

TakeOut Review : Got the Mojarra al Mojo de Ajo ,sadly the fish was low on the taste,very little seasoning. Rice was middle of the row not horrible not all time good. I do appreciate they put their “salad “ on a separate container so it wouldn’t be soggy.
In Conclusion Food was very middle of the road.
